WOMAN ARRESTED FOR ELDER ABUSE OF PEARL HARBOR SURVIVOR IN EL CAJON

Printer-friendly versionPrinter-friendly version Share this

 

January 26, 2011 (El Cajon) – San Diego Sheriff’s deputies discovered a 93-year-old Pearl Harbor survivor living in “filth and squalor” in the 2000 block of Euclid Avenue in an unincorporated area of El Cajon. When deputies arrived yesterday, the veteran was holding a photograph of the ship on which he had served, the U.S.S. Vestal AR-4, which had been anchored next to the U.S.S. Arizona during the World War II attack.

 

Detectives arrested a live-in paid caretaker, Milagros Angeles, 62, for elder abuse.

In addition to the neglect, detectives discovered thousands of dollars of financial abuse committed by the caretaker and placed her under arrest. The exact amount stolen from the victim is currently undetermined, however Angeles was employed by the victim for three years. Angeles was booked into county jail; her bail is $100,000 and arraignment is set for Thursday at 1:30 p.m. in El Cajon.
